Anambra again! Gunmen Attack Broadcast Station, burn Vehicles, Building

Unknown gunmen in the early hours of Monday, invaded the premises of Anambra Broadcasting Service (ABS), Awada, Onitsha station.

According to reports, the gunmen believed to be part of those terrorising the State for over a year burnt a building, a company bus, and another vehicle parked in the premises belonging to a staff who had worked overnight.

Reports say no life was lost in the attack, but the gunmen brutalised the staff they met in the premises, inflicting injuries on them.

Anambra Broadcasting Service, a State government-owned company has been giving support to the State government on its fight against rampaging gunmen.
